The short answer

Lucerne Dairy Farms averages 97.1/100 across the 66 of 86 tracked products that carry an ingredient list, and 31.8% of those contain at least one separately flagged ingredient. The figure summarizes Open Food Facts labels cross-referenced with FDA SAFFA and CSPI; it does not establish recall status, allergy suitability, or the composition of products outside this snapshot.

Catalog evidence

Ingredient-list coverage comes before the score

Only 66 of 86 tracked Lucerne Dairy Farms records (76.7%) include an ingredient list. The remaining 20 cannot be screened, so the 97.1/100 mean describes the labelled subset rather than the whole brand.

Processing mix (NOVA)

Lucerne Dairy Farms processing intensity

Lucerne Dairy Farms's NOVA-classified set is 66 products: 60.6% ultra-processed (Group 4, 40 items) with Group 4 (ultra-processed) largest at 40. That ultra-processed share sits 17.7 points below the 78.3% median for 1,323 brands with 50+ products. NOVA is processing intensity, not additive safety.

Lucerne Dairy Farms relies most on Carrageenan, an industry staple

Across the 66 Lucerne Dairy Farms products scored here, Carrageenan appears in 19. It is used by 2,390 other brands in this database (6.8% of them), so its presence says more about the category than about this brand. A flag records that a named source raised a concern about an ingredient. It is not a finding that a product is unsafe to eat.

Flagged ingredientLucerne Dairy Farms productsWhy it is flagged
Carrageenan19Concern recorded by a review body; no ban cited
Polysorbate 803Concern recorded by a review body; no ban cited
Aspartame1Concern recorded by a review body; no ban cited
Blue 11FDA voluntary phase-out target 2027-12-31 (a request, not a ban) · Restricted: California (schools)
Red 401FDA voluntary phase-out target 2027-12-31 (a request, not a ban) · Restricted: California (schools)
Sucralose1Concern recorded by a review body; no ban cited

Counts are products in this database whose ingredient list names the flagged ingredient. Flags come from FDA enforcement actions, CSPI Chemical Cuisine ratings and US state ingredient laws; see the methodology for how each source is applied.
